In response to RBlog: Avoiding the Pump

 

I have a 35-mile commute everyday one-way. So, I don't have any other choice but drive. There are no buses or carpools going from Chesterfield to Hanover that I am aware of. But, if I find an alternative, I will definitely use it. I'm tired of spending about $450 [per] month just to get to work.

-- Melinda

 

I live nine blocks from my work and I drive to work everyday. Not because I am lazy but for the ability to come and go where ever I need when ever I need. I have walked to work on occasions but if I needed to get somewhere fast I would have to walk to my car, nine blocks away then drive there. That walking adds 10 minutes to the travel time. I don't have 10 minutes.

-- B.W.
